About Ruh Continuum School at SSVM: Ruh Continuum School is a prestigious educational institution dedicated to nurturing young minds through a holistic approach to learning. Our school is part of the renowned SSVM Institutions, offering the Cambridge Pathway and the IB curriculum. We are committed to providing a world-class education that fosters intellectual, social, emotional, and physical development, preparing our students for a bright future.
